MB Stone Care MB-11 is a fine polishing powder kit designed for DIY spot restoration of calcite-based stones like marble, travertine, limestone, and onyx. The kit includes an 8 oz proprietary powder, a 16x16 inch microfiber cloth, and disposable gloves, enabling easy removal of water stains, etches, and rings without power tools. Perfect for light-colored stones, it delivers a residue-free, high-gloss finish with minimal effort.

This is the stuff! I had several water rings/etch marks in my bathroom vanity marble top. I don't normally like to name other priducts but feel compelled in this case --- i tried Lustro Italiano, and with quite a bit of time and effort I had some decent success. I ran out of it and decided to try something else. WOW! Night and day as far as effectiveness. It takes some rubbing, ( follow the instructions) but it's MUCH easier than the other stuff and works better. The vanity top looks better than the day I bought it. All the marks came out and it left a beautiful shine.

I used CRL in an attempt to remove some hard water spots / etching from the guest bathroom counterrop in my recently purchased home, an apparently very expensive brown marble. Those of you dumb enough to do the same will know what it looked like / how I felt. The MB11 powder made me gag, required a lot of elbow grease and about 3 applications, but it did work, and I am grateful for that. I'd say I spent an hour to get the sink from RUINED to better than it was when I bought the house. When I build up the nerve, I may get a mask and do one last application to make it even betterer.
